Economic Impact Joint Venture Studies

As part of the National Government freshwater reforms, EnviroStrat ran a team of economists, scientists and social scientists with an overall budget of several million dollars developing a series of integrated economic models to assess the implications of different policy scenarios across a range of uses of fresh water. EnviroStrat’s role was highly complex and involved managing >35 contracts in excess of $2.5M. The programme was run in a series of joint ventures between local councils, sector groups and central government agencies (MPI, MFE, DOC), and linking science, policy, and economics with government decision making. UN Rio +20 Blue Economy Review

EnviroStrat was appointed by the Intergovernmental Oceanic Commission of UNESCO as lead author of a cross-UN paper Blueprint for Ocean Sustainability – the core UN Oceans policy paper leading to the 2012 Rio+20 Global Environmental Summit. This paper provided the UN Oceans agencies with a succinct summary of the current issues and problems in the world’s oceans, and identified ten proposals for future action that were intended to galvanise both UN agencies and member states at the recent Rio+20 Conference.

Restoration of Te Waihora / Lake Ellesmere

EnviroStrat was engaged by Te Runanga o Ngāi Tahu to prepare a restoration strategy for Te Waihora and surrounding catchment, as current approaches that rely on government grants are not having the required impact on the highly impacted estuarine lake and catchment. EnviroStrat identified innovative approaches to monetising and scaling restoration through payment for ecosystem services including carbon forestry, trialling blue carbon within the lake, use of freshwater / brackish macroalgae for nutrient removal, wetland creation for both water quality and biodiversity impact, as well as environmental impact investment.
